The dryer drum doesn’t turn, but sounds like it’s on… and heats up inside. Is this a belt issue ? Where’s a good place to find those? Thanks
Worth replacing?
If the motor is running but the drum does not turn, then the problem is a broken belt. It’s pretty simple repair and is definitely worth to fix. You can order the belt by clicking on the part number or the picture bellow.

P.S. It is a good time to clean the dryer inside and check the drum support rollers and the idler pulley.
